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port to Belfast International Airport FAQ
How far is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port from Belfast International Airport?
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port (OPO) and Belfast International Airport (BFS) are 1,502 km (933 mi) apart, measured along the great-circle route.
How long is the flight from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port to Belfast International Airport?
A direct OPO–BFS flight covers the distance in about 02h 37m, though the exact time shifts with aircraft type and winds.
How much CO₂ does a flight from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port to Belfast International Airport produce?
A passenger's share of CO₂ on the OPO–BFS route is roughly 135 kg.
Which airlines fly from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port to Belfast International Airport?
Ryanair operate scheduled service between OPO and BFS.
